COUNTY OF VOLUSIA v. TRANSAMERICA BUS. CORP.

No. 80-23.

392 So.2d 585 (1980)

The COUNTY OF VOLUSIA, a Political Subdivision, Appellant, v. TRANSAMERICA BUSINESS CORPORATION, etc.,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Fifth District.

December 31, 1980.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Daniel R. Vaughen, Asst. County Atty., DeLand, for appellant.

Jeffrey C. Sweet of Fink, Loucks & Sweet, Daytona Beach, for appellee.


ORFINGER, Judge.

This is an appeal from a final judgment of the Circuit Court of Volusia County, granting appellee's petition for a writ of certiorari and quashing an order of the County Council of Volusia County.
